Article Materials Science, Multidisciplinary

Formation of magnesium calcite mesocrystals in the inorganic environment only by using Ca2+ and Mg2+ and its biological implications

Li-Mei Shang et al.

Summary: This study reports a facile method to synthesize corn-like Mg-calcite mesocrystals using only Ca2+ and Mg2+ from pure ACC. The resulting mesocrystals consist of many nanocubes with common crystallographic orientation, displaying excellent single crystal features. In the crystallization process, ACC nanospheres rapidly agglomerate into Mg-calcite corn-like mesocrystals through oriented attachment in a certain direction, shedding new light on the role of seawater in the formation of biological Mg-calcite.
